Milan grinds out victory to go top again

AC Milan overcame a glut of suspensions and injuries to win 1-0 at Chievo on Tuesday to pull itself out of the doldrums after a miserable eight days and put the pressure back on Juventus in the Italian Serie A title race.

Ghana forward Sulley Muntari rifled in a 30-meter shot early in the game as Milan bounced back from its shock 1-2 home defeat by Fiorentina last Saturday and its Champions League exit at the hands of Barcelona a week ago.

Tough-tackling midfielder Gennaro Gattuso started his first match since September, when he suffered a serious eye condition which led to speculation that he may have to end his career. But Milan showed its gritty side as it ground out a win on a wet night in Verona.

The Fiorentina loss had cost Milan the Serie A lead but Tuesday's win took the champion back to the top, at least until Juventus hosts Lazio yesterday. Milan has 67 points from 32 games while Juventus has 65 from 31.

Milan had Massimo Ambrosini, Alberto Aquilani and Daniele Bonera suspended while Urby Emanuelson and Philippe Mexes were only considered fit for the bench.

Mark van Bommel, Thiago Silva, Kevin-Prince Boateng and Alexandre Pato were ruled out altogether.
